Ensure that the unsalted butter is at room temperature to make it easier to whip.
In a large mixing bowl, use a hand mixer or stand mixer with a paddle attachment to beat the butter on medium speed until it is smooth, creamy, and slightly fluffy, about 2-3 minutes.
Gradually add the powdered sugar in small increments, about 1 cup at a time, beating on low speed after each addition to avoid spillage. Once all the powdered sugar is incorporated, increase the speed to medium-high and beat for another 2 minutes.
Drizzle in the honey and add the ground cinnamon, ground nutmeg, ground ginger, vanilla extract, and salt. Beat the mixture on medium speed until the spices are evenly distributed throughout the frosting.
Gradually add in the heavy cream, 1 tablespoon at a time, while beating on low speed. Adjust the amount of heavy cream to achieve your desired frosting consistency. For a firmer texture, use less cream; for a softer and silkier texture, use more cream.
Once the desired consistency is achieved, beat the frosting on high speed for an additional 1-2 minutes to make it extra light and fluffy.
Taste the frosting and adjust the spices or honey if needed to suit your preferences.
The frosting can be used immediately to pipe or spread onto cakes, cupcakes, or cookies. If not using right away, store it in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 1 week. Allow it to sit at room temperature and re-whip lightly before use.
